<.p>Peruvian media personality Shirley Arica recently opened up on Magaly Medina’s podcast, detailing the dissolution of her relationship with Rodney Pío. Arica revealed that the split was driven by her partner’s financial irresponsibility and deceit rather than infidelity, culminating in a discovery that he had been unemployed for months.

Arica, known as the "Chica Realidad," dismantled the romanticized version of her past relationship with Rodney Pío, framing the breakup not as a dramatic betrayal of the heart, but as a pragmatic exit from a failing financial partnership.
Here is the kicker: the deception wasn’t about another woman. It was about the fundamental erosion of trust regarding basic adult responsibilities. Arica described a pattern of behavior where Pío maintained a facade of employment and fiscal stability while, in reality, his funds were allegedly being funneled into gambling rather than household obligations.
The Bottom Line
- Financial Transparency: Arica cited Pío’s refusal to participate in shared expenses and his inability to contribute to basic housing costs as the primary catalysts for the separation.
- The “Work” Myth: The breaking point occurred when Arica discovered Pío had been unemployed for two months, despite maintaining a daily routine of “leaving for work.”
